Francesco Redi was an important scientist during the 17th century known for his experiments about maggots in rotten meat. This is because during Redi's time it was believed rotten meat was the origin of maggots because maggots seemed to emerge from this. Additionally, this perception was related to the spontaneous generation or the idea life can emerge from non-living materials. The results of this experiment show the idea about spontaneous generation was not true in the case of meat and maggots because maggots were simply the result of eggs flies laid on rotten meat. This means this experiment disproved spontaneous generation.

Breathing heavily after you have finished running a race is your body way of repaying an oxygen debt.
Explanation:
Any kind of exercise that is performed makes our muscles work harder. As a result, more calories get burned by these muscles. To burn the extra calories, more supply of oxygen is required by the muscles. As you exercise harder, the breathing increases and become heavier to bring more oxygen to the lungs. From the lungs, the oxygen is carried to the muscles which are burning more calories.
You breathe heavily at the end of a race to get enough supply of oxygen.
